> : Okay, I'll rename it to something else -- but I still want
> : it to be called "_uc" in my code and maybe just "u"
> : available to the user. Is this possible?
>
> Yes. You can have another sub call _uc().
>
> sub u {
> return _uc(@_);
> }
>
>
> Subroutines are in the Symbol Table. You could associate
> (I'm not certain that is the correct term) another name with
> this sub using a glob. You can read more about this in Symbol
> Tables section of "perlmod" file of the documentation, but it
> may rob you of some sanity. :)
>
>
> local *convert = \&_uc;
>
> Calling convert() will now do the same as calling _uc().
